Transaction 30598444d80434a293d88543094bc340fa68676157c3b97fa295f32a62923402

1 Input
2 Outputs
  • 30598444d80434a293d88543094bc340fa68676157c3b97fa295f32a62923402:0
  • value  44335
    address  3DcCmXfWmRQrbaJZXLmCoy6n7uSBzNaUo4
  • 30598444d80434a293d88543094bc340fa68676157c3b97fa295f32a62923402:1
  • value  8981697
    address  18iztKytrgXNqme2821xTMU8YySojXNREK